What should be verified about voltage level and polarity before performing maintenance?

Explanation:
Always verify the actual electrical conditions at the work point before starting maintenance. The essential step is to check the voltage level and the polarity with proper test equipment. This protects you from hidden or stored energy that can remain after the equipment is powered off, such as charged capacitors or batteries, and from unexpected energy sources in nearby circuits. It also prevents miswiring or incorrect connections, which can damage equipment or create shock or arc-flash hazards. Relying on a label or color codes alone is not enough because labels can wear or be incorrect, and color conventions vary by standard. A measured voltage reading confirms there is zero energy or identifies a safe level, and a polarity check ensures you know which conductors are live and which are neutral or return. Using a calibrated voltmeter or appropriate test instrument gives you a reliable, objective condition before you proceed, and it supports proper lockout/tagout and safe work practices.
